(Z/E)-3-(2-bromo-6-methoxyphenyl)-2-(2-carboxy-4,5-methylenedioxyphenyl)acrylic acid methyl ester

Base Information Edit
  • Chemical Name:(Z/E)-3-(2-bromo-6-methoxyphenyl)-2-(2-carboxy-4,5-methylenedioxyphenyl)acrylic acid methyl ester
  • CAS No.:1294495-52-5
  • Molecular Formula:C19H15BrO7
  • Molecular Weight:435.228

synthetic route:
Guidance literature:
2-methoxycarbonyl-4,5-methylenedioxyphenyl acetic acid methyl ester; 2-bromo-6-methoxybenzaldehyde; With methanol; sodium methylate; for 4h; Reflux;
With hydrogenchloride; In water; at 0 ℃;
DOI:10.1039/c0ob01214a
